Job Description
RESPONSIBILITIES
- Record all membership fee received and incoming donations in an accurate and timely manner
- Follow through donation collection activities and responsible for preparing invoices, receipts and thank you letters
- Responsible for handling and arranging payments
- Responsible for monitoring bank transactions and performing bank reconciliation monthly
- Monitor petty cash balance and carry out regular cash count
- Ensure completion of accurate and timely closing revenue for monthly financial accounts and prepare regular analysis report
- Perform inventory stock take regularly
- Participate in special projects and ad hoc assignments as required

Company Info
The Society for the Prevention of Cruelty to Animals (HK) is one of Asia’s leading animal welfare organisation with seven income generating
private veterinary clinics, four adoption centres and two mobile vehicles, making us one of Hong Kong's leading veterinary establishments. In addition we run an array of effective services and programmes that directly help animals on the ground, from our Inspectorate
to Adoption facilities to our Cat Colony Care Programme. We are now looking for animal-lover with talents and passion to help promote animal welfare, prevent animal cruelty and promote humane education in Hong Kong. As the longest-standing charitable organisation
